本文目录导读:
图片来源于网络,如有侵权联系删除
在互联网高速发展的今天,文章类网站已经成为人们获取信息、分享观点的重要平台,从简单的博客到庞大的新闻门户,文章类网站层出不穷,这些网站背后都隐藏着复杂的源码技术,本文将带领大家揭秘文章类网站源码,深入了解内容平台背后的技术奥秘。
文章类网站源码概述
1、源码定义
源码是指程序开发过程中的原始代码,它描述了软件的内部逻辑和实现方式,在文章类网站中,源码主要包括前端代码和后端代码两部分。
2、前端代码
前端代码主要负责网站界面展示,包括HTML、CSS和JavaScript等,它决定了网站的整体布局、样式和交互效果。
3、后端代码
后端代码主要负责数据处理和业务逻辑实现,通常使用PHP、Java、Python等编程语言编写,它负责处理用户请求、数据库操作、内容发布等功能。
文章类网站源码关键技术解析
1、数据库技术
数据库是文章类网站的核心组成部分,用于存储文章内容、用户信息、评论等数据,常见数据库技术有MySQL、Oracle、MongoDB等。
(1)MySQL
图片来源于网络,如有侵权联系删除
MySQL是一种关系型数据库,广泛应用于文章类网站,它具有高性能、易用性、可靠性等特点,在文章类网站中,MySQL主要用于存储文章内容、用户信息、评论等数据。
(2)MongoDB
MongoDB是一种非关系型数据库,具有高扩展性、易用性等特点,在文章类网站中,MongoDB可以用于存储大量非结构化数据,如用户行为数据、广告数据等。
管理系统(CMS)
内容管理系统是文章类网站的核心技术之一,它负责文章内容的编辑、发布、审核等功能,常见CMS有WordPress、Django、Flarum等。
(1)WordPress
WordPress是一款开源的CMS,具有丰富的插件和主题,适合个人博客和企业级网站,它支持自定义文章格式、评论管理、用户权限等功能。
(2)Django
Django是一款Python框架,内置了CMS功能,适合大型网站开发,它具有高性能、安全性、易用性等特点。
3、搜索引擎优化(SEO)
图片来源于网络,如有侵权联系删除
SEO技术可以提高文章类网站的搜索引擎排名,吸引更多用户访问,常见SEO技术有关键词优化、站内链接优化、外链建设等。
4、用户体验(UX)
用户体验是文章类网站的核心竞争力之一,优秀的前端设计和交互效果可以提高用户满意度,降低跳出率,常见UX技术有响应式设计、页面加载速度优化、交互效果提升等。
文章类网站源码案例分析
1、新浪博客
新浪博客是中国最早的博客平台之一,其源码采用了PHP编程语言,数据库使用MySQL,新浪博客具有丰富的插件和主题,支持自定义文章格式、评论管理、用户权限等功能。
2、豆瓣
豆瓣是一款集书籍、电影、音乐、小组等为一体的社交平台,其源码采用了Python编程语言,数据库使用MongoDB,豆瓣具有强大的推荐系统,可以根据用户喜好推荐相关内容。
文章类网站源码是内容平台的核心技术,它决定了网站的性能、功能和用户体验,了解文章类网站源码,有助于我们更好地掌握互联网技术,为用户提供更优质的内容服务,在今后的工作中,我们应该关注新技术的发展,不断优化文章类网站源码,为用户提供更好的使用体验。
标签: #文章类网站源码
评论列表